Answer to Question 1

Maintaining personal information about customers is a way to offer good customer service. Information collected and stored could include size, favorite brands, color preference, and buying habits. Sales associates could use this information to send thank you notes after sales, birthday and anniversary cards, and notices about special sales.

The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ention has released reports detailing the deaths of infants (younger than 1 year of age) who died after being given cold and cough medications. This underscores the importance of educating parents that children younger than 2 years of age should never be given over-the-counter cold and cough medications without consulting their physicians.

People with alcoholism are at a much greater risk of malnutrition than are other people and usually exhibit low levels of most vitamins (especially folic acid). This is because alcohol often takes the place of 50% of their daily intake of calories, with little nutritional value contained in it.
